【问题标题】:UILabel autolayout - stretch horizontal then verticalUILabel 自动布局 - 水平拉伸然后垂直
【发布时间】:2014-06-22 23:10:40
【问题描述】:

我有一个 UILabel。我设置了尾随和前导空间约束,还添加了对齐 Y 中心约束。我已将行数设置为零。

我的目标是将 UILabel 拉伸到某个最大宽度,然后添加新行。在给定的约束条件下,我得到以下结果:

我需要第一个标签不超过P

【问题讨论】:

    标签: ios objective-c autolayout


    【解决方案1】:

    在这种情况下,您应该使用prefferedMaxLayoutWidth。你可以阅读更多关于这个here的信息。

    你应该使用类似的东西:

    self.team1Label.preferredMaxLayoutWidth = 20; // or other value in PT
    

    【讨论】:

      猜你喜欢
      • 2013-03-13
      • 2015-02-23
      • 2016-12-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2019-12-11
      • 1970-01-01
      相关资源
      最近更新 更多